Replacing Consumables 9 Clear the roller replacing counter with the User Utility. • After the paper feed roller has been replaced, press the [Clear Counter] button to clear the [After Replace "Paper Feed Roller"] counter to zero on the User Utility window. • Refer to the User Utility Reference Manual. 36
